Richard Venture (born Richard Charles Venturella; November 11, 1923
â€" December 19, 2017) was an American actor. He performed in more
than eighty films from 1964 to 2001. His television guest-credits
include The Days and Nights of Molly Dodd, Fame and Murder, She Wrote.
Venture died just 31 days prior to ex-wife actress Olivia Cole, in
December 2017 at the age of 94.Venture was born in New York City.He
debuted on Broadway in Dinosaur Wharf (1951). His other Broadway
credits included The National Health (1974), Chemin de Fer (1973), The
Visit (1973), Murderous Angels (1971), Solitaire / Double Solitaire
(1971) Double Solitaire(1971), and The Merchant of
Venice(1951).Venture wed actress Grayce Grant in 1950, and they
divorced in 1971. They had four children. He was married to actress
Olivia Cole from 1971 until their divorce in 1984. He and Lorraine
Venture married in 1984 and divorced in 1995.
